How did society in the North and South differ?​

History
1 answer:
Serhud [2]3 years ago
5 0

Answer:

The North wanted the new states to be “free states.” Most northerners thought that slavery was wrong and many northern states had outlawed slavery. The South, however, wanted the new states to be “slave states.” Cotton, rice, and tobacco were very hard on the southern soil.

In 2015 the United States responded to the global migrant crisis by
kondor19780726 [428]

The correct answer is - pledging to include at least 10,000 Syrian refugees fleeing civil war.

The United States responded to the Syrian migrant crisis by pledging to take in at least 10,000 refugees into the country as a humanitarian gesture. This came in to lots of criticism, especially from some of the European Union's members like Sweden, Germany, the UK, Belgium, France, which all took in much more migrants even though they are much smaller countries with much smaller populations than the United States.
